A woman wearing the uniform of a Playboy bunny (sometimes referred to unofficially as a "bunnysuit"). In Japan, the concept has been divorced from the Playboy brand, and they are simply known as "bunny girls".
The Playboy bunny uniform typically consists of a black strapless leotard (technically a corset), fake rabbit ears, a fake rabbit tail, detached wrist cuffs, a white detached collar with a black bowtie, black or brown pantyhose, and black high heels. Common variations include substituting the pantyhose with fishnets or thighhighs, and the omission of any part of the outfit other than the ears and leotard.
A Playboy Bunny was originally a cocktail waitress who worked at a Playboy Club. The first Playboy Bunny costume was introduced when Hugh Hefner opened his first Playboy Club in Chicago in 1960.
